Ashton Fletcher Irwin (born 7 July 1994) is an Australian musician. He is best known as the drummer for the popular pop rock band 5 Seconds of Summer. Since 2014, 5 Seconds of Summer has sold over 10 million albums. They have also sold more than 2 million concert tickets around the world. The band's songs have been streamed over 7 billion times. This makes them one of Australia's most successful music groups ever.

Ashton Irwin's Early Life
Ashton Fletcher Irwin was born on 7 July 1994 in Hornsby, Australia. He moved homes often when he was a child. He lived mostly in Richmond and Windsor. Ashton's mother did not have a lot of money. Because of this, he sometimes struggled to get enough food.
Ashton's uncle was a drummer in a band. His step-father also played drums in a band. Ashton learned to play drums when he was nine years old. He asked his step-father to teach him. Ashton helped take care of his younger half-siblings, Harry and Lauren. He went to Richmond High School and finished in 2012. Before joining 5 Seconds of Summer, Ashton had a jazz-funk band called "Swallow the Goldfish" with his friends from school. He later studied music at a college before leaving to focus on 5 Seconds of Summer.
Ashton Irwin's Music Career
Joining 5 Seconds of Summer
In late 2011, Ashton received a message on Facebook. It was from his friend and future bandmate, Michael Clifford. Michael asked if Ashton wanted to play music with him, Calum Hood, and Luke Hemmings. Ashton agreed and joined the group. They started posting covers of songs on Luke Hemmings' YouTube channel. This is how the band 5 Seconds of Summer was formed.
After several months of posting song covers, music companies became interested in the band. They signed a deal with Sony/ATV Music Publishing. Ashton has released five studio albums with the band. All of these albums have been very successful worldwide. These albums include 5 Seconds of Summer (2014), Sounds Good Feels Good (2015), Youngblood (2018), Calm (2020), and 5SOS5 (2022).
Solo Music Projects
Besides his work with 5 Seconds of Summer, Ashton has also written songs and played instruments for other artists. These artists include Andy Black, The Faim, and Makeout.
On 23 September 2020, Ashton announced his first solo album. It was called Superbloom. The album was released on 23 October 2020. Before the album, he released a song called "Skinny Skinny." This song was about body image. Ashton said he had "never confronted [this topic] in a creative form" before. He shared that Superbloom explores his "inner philosophies and feelings" about his life journey. He also said it brought him great joy to be in a band that allowed him to create music both inside and outside of it.
In 2024, Ashton announced his second solo album, Blood on the Drums. This album was released on 17 July 2024. The first song from the album was "Straight to Your Heart." This song was described as an '80s new wave-inspired pop anthem. Ashton co-wrote and produced it with John Feldmann. Unlike Superbloom, which was made during the pandemic and focused on personal thoughts, Blood on the Drums looks more at the world around him. Blood on the Drums was released in two parts. The first eight songs were available digitally on 12 June. The full album was released on 19 July 2024.
Ashton Irwin's Personal Life
Ashton has spoken openly about overcoming challenges and focusing on his mental health. In April 2020, he shared that he had been focusing on his health for ten months. During the band's 2019 tour, Ashton posted on social media about taking ice baths before each show. He did this as a way to support his well-being.
Ashton previously dated model Bryana Holly for about a year. They broke up in June 2016. In 2018, he began an on-again off-again relationship with fashion blogger and photographer Kaitlin Blaisdell.
In 2017, reports said Ashton bought a large house in the Hollywood Hills in Los Angeles. In 2018, he reportedly bought a second property, a penthouse, in West Hollywood. As of 2020, Ashton's net worth was estimated to be $20 million (USD).
